After the default Graphlab Install executable failed, I'm now trying to install Graphlab using the command prompt. Step-by-step tutorial on how to do it can be found here.
When running the line
conda create -n gl-env python=2.7 anaconda=4.0.0
I get the following error:

You can search for this package on anaconda.org with
anaconda search -t conda blas * mkl
Yet when I follow the suggestion and run the last line, I get the following error:
usage: anaconda-script.py [-h] [--show-traceback] [--hide-traceback] [-v] [-q]
[--color] [--no-color] [-V] [-t TOKEN] [-s SITE]
...
anaconda-script.py: error: unrecognized arguments: * mkl
I can't seem to find any fix for this anywhere online. Does anyone have an idea how to fix?

You can run the command "conda install -c bioninja mkl" and then "conda create -n gl-env python=2.7 anaconda".
